Father charged with beating teen daughter

Ibeniko Fredericks appeared before Magistrate Judy Latchman at the Georgetown Magistrate’s Court today, where he pleaded guilty to unlawfully and maliciously assaulting his 16-year-old daughter, causing her actual bodily harm.

Fredericks admitted to beating the child because she arrived home late from school on March 5 at their East La Penitence home. He was fined $100,000.

The court heard that on the day in question, the teenager responded to her father in a rude tone of voice when he inquired about her whereabouts after school.

According to the Prosecution, Fredericks became annoyed at the young lady’s response and snatched her by her hair, pushed her to the ground and slapped her several times. The court heard that the father then armed himself with a scrubbing board and dealt the teen several lashes; he also beat her with an iron pipe.

The young lady then went to school the next day with marks of violence visible on her body; the Headmistress noticed and reported the matter to the police.

In defending his actions, the unrepresented man told the court that he caught the teen with a cellphone, which she used to send nude photos to men via Whatsapp.
